How does the cable connect to the self propelled bar? Part number?

The cable that the connects to the self propel bar is no longer connected.  Whatever held the cable to the bar has fallen off and I cannot locate the part on the ground, and have no idea what I am looking for.  Please let me know what I need to reconnect.

You don't give enough information to look the part up.  There are a couple of ways the cable could have connected to the bar.  It may have run through a hole with a lead bead on the end to keep it in place, or it could have hooked into a link of some sort.

Please give more information about your mower, manufacturer, model name and number.  Most manufacturers have websites now and many provide manuals and parts, with pictures and descriptions.

In September 2007, his single "Crank That (Soulja Boy)" reached number one on the Billboard Hot 100. The single was initially self-published on the Internet, and it became a number-one hit in the United States for seven non-consecutive weeks starting in September 2007.Early life He was born DeAndre Ramone Way in Chicago, Illinois on July 28, 1990[1] and moved to Atlanta, Georgia at age seven,[5] where he became interested in rap music.[6] At age 14, he moved to Batesville, Mississippi with his father, who provided a recording studio for Way to explore his musical ambitions. Career: In November 2005, Way posted his songs on the website SoundClick. Following positive reviews on the site, Soulja Boy then established his own web pages on YouTube and MySpace. In March 2007, he recorded "Crank That" and released his first independent album Unsigned and Still Major, followed by a low-budget video filmed demonstrating the "Soulja Boy" dance. By the end of May 2007, "Crank That (Soulja Boy)" received its first airplay and Soulja Boy met with Mr. Collipark to sign a deal with Interscope Records. On August 12, 2007, the song appeared on the Emmy-award winning HBO series Entourage, and by September 1, it topped the Billboard Hot 100 and Hot RingMasters charts.[9] Way's major label debut album Souljaboytellem.com, which was reportedly recorded using just the demo version of FL Studio,was released in the United States on October 2,peaking at #4 on both the Billboard 200 and Top R&B/Hip-Hop Albums charts. On December 9, 2007, Way was sued by William Lyons (aka Souljah Boy of the Mo Thugs) who claims he first created the stage name "Souljah Boy".[13] Lyons also recorded a diss song using the "Crank That" beat towards Soulja Boy called "Spank That Soulja Boy". The song can be heard on YouTube.For the 50th Grammy Awards, Soulja Boy was nominated for a Grammy Award for Best Rap Song with "Crank That (Soulja Boy)". He lost to Kanye West's and T-Pain's "Good Life".The teen rapper recently inked a deal with Dallas-based company, Yums Shoes, for a line of his own sneakers called the "Block Star" and an apparel line.
